Commit 1eb5258
drm/xe: Invalidate media_gt TLBs
Testing on LNL has shown media TLBs need to be invalidated via the GuC,
update xe_vm_invalidate_vma appropriately.
v2: Fix 2 tile case
v3: Include missing local change
Fixes: 3330361 ("drm/xe/lnl: Add LNL platform definition")
Signed-off-by: Matthew Brost <matthew.brost@intel.com>
Reviewed-by: Himal Prasad Ghimiray <himal.prasad.ghimiray@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20240820160129.986889-1-matthew.brost@intel.com
(cherry picked from commit 77cc3f6)
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>1 parent 5be63fc commit 1eb5258
1 file changed
Lines changed: 24 additions & 13 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
3341 | 3341 | | |
3342 | 3342 | | |
3343 | 3343 | | |
3344 | | - | |
3345 | | - | |
| 3344 | + | |
| 3345 | + | |
3346 | 3346 | | |
| 3347 | + | |
3347 | 3348 | | |
3348 | 3349 | | |
3349 | 3350 | | |
| |||
3371 | 3372 | | |
3372 | 3373 | | |
3373 | 3374 | | |
3374 | | - | |
| 3375 | + | |
| 3376 | + | |
3375 | 3377 | | |
3376 | | - | |
3377 | | - | |
3378 | | - | |
3379 | | - | |
3380 | 3378 | | |
3381 | | - | |
| 3379 | + | |
3382 | 3380 | | |
3383 | | - | |
| 3381 | + | |
3384 | 3382 | | |
3385 | 3383 | | |
| 3384 | + | |
3386 | 3385 | | |
3387 | | - | |
| 3386 | + | |
| 3387 | + | |
| 3388 | + | |
| 3389 | + | |
| 3390 | + | |
| 3391 | + | |
| 3392 | + | |
| 3393 | + | |
| 3394 | + | |
| 3395 | + | |
| 3396 | + | |
| 3397 | + | |
| 3398 | + | |
| 3399 | + | |
3388 | 3400 | | |
3389 | 3401 | | |
3390 | 3402 | | |
3391 | 3403 | | |
3392 | | - | |
3393 | | - | |
3394 | | - | |
| 3404 | + | |
| 3405 | + | |
3395 | 3406 | | |
3396 | 3407 | | |
3397 | 3408 | | |
| |||
0 commit comments